The Effect of Sugar on Dental Health And Wellness



You should definitely recognize how sugar can negatively affect your dental health and wellness.

When you take in sweet foods and drinks, the germs in your mouth feeds on the sugar and creates acid. This acid after that assaults the enamel, the safety external layer of your teeth, bring about dental caries.

The extra often you consume sugary materials, the more acid is created, enhancing the threat of dental caries. Additionally, sugary snacks and beverages that stick to your teeth for longer amount of times, such as candy or soft drink, can add to the development of plaque.

Plaque is a sticky movie of microorganisms that coats your teeth and periodontals, causing gum tissue condition and tooth loss if not appropriately eliminated. Therefore, it's important to restrict your sugar intake and technique great dental hygiene to preserve optimum dental health and wellness.

Necessary Nutrients for Strong Teeth and Gums



To advertise strong teeth and gum tissues, it is necessary to ensure that you're eating crucial nutrients in your diet.

Calcium is an essential nutrient that plays a vital role in keeping the strength and framework of your teeth. It aids in the advancement of tooth enamel and keeps your teeth strong. You can obtain calcium from dairy items like milk, cheese, and yogurt, along with from leafed eco-friendly vegetables, nuts, and seeds.

An additional essential nutrient for healthy and balanced teeth and gums is vitamin D. It assists in the absorption of calcium, making it vital for maintaining solid teeth. Great resources of vitamin D consist of fatty fish, fortified dairy products, and exposure to sunlight.

In addition, vitamin C is important for periodontal wellness as it assists in collagen synthesis. Citrus fruits, strawberries, and broccoli are exceptional sources of vitamin C.

Foods That Promote Dental Health

An additional useful food is yogurt, as it includes probiotics that help reduce hazardous microorganisms in your mouth.

Crunchy fruits and vegetables like apples, celery, and carrots are likewise excellent for your dental health and wellness. Chewing on these foods raises saliva manufacturing, which assists remove germs and debris from your teeth. Additionally, they provide minerals and vitamins that are crucial for strong teeth and periodontals.

Lastly, green tea is recognized for its antioxidant residential properties, which can minimize inflammation and fight against gum tissue condition.
